Colin McCarthy is arguably the best player on the Tennessee Titans not-so-good defense.
But for the fifth time in 12 games this year, the Titans are prepared to play a game without their starting middle linebacker. The Titans host the 10-1 Houston Texans on Sunday.
McCarthy did not practice all week and will be out Sunday, according to TitanInsider, due to a concussion suffered last week vs. Jacksonville.
The linebacker has missed four other games this season due to a high ankle sprain suffered in the season opener.
To replace him on Sunday, the Titans will try two different players, using Tim Shaw in the base package and Will Witherspoon in the nickel.
